Output f377ccc362a5ee7563ea85b260bca6fcbda718033b24e99a47c72fa5c0d8a3ff:0

value
308961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e810d15a2d036df6d94ddd4e95b6d31ddcbda96 OP_EQUAL
address
3DDufLqSMRksNwDQ3MwXhnN5rzHTxTAc8S
transaction
f377ccc362a5ee7563ea85b260bca6fcbda718033b24e99a47c72fa5c0d8a3ff
spent
true